Two New African Members Officially Appointed at CRCICA Board of Trustees

Further to the resolution adopted in the latest meeting of CRCICA Board of Trustees (BOT) held on 10 December 2014, both Mrs. Funke Adekoya SAN from Nigeria and Judge Dr. Abdulqawi YUSUF from Somalia have accepted their nomination thus officially becoming members of CRCICA BOT.

CRCICA is proud to have such eminent experts as members of its Board and trusts that they will enhance CRCICA’s role in the development of institutional arbitration in Africa and beyond.
